And that's what we're going to go over. The superiority, non-inferiority and equivalence test, and the multiple comparisons, also called multiplicity adjustment. So, let's get started. Superiority. When we talk about superiority, we really mean going either way. So, even if you're talking about medication and placebo, we call it a two-sided -- it's superiority, it's a two-sided.
So, it's possible that the medication will be better than placebo, or we allow the placebo to be better than medication. So, in superiority, the clinical hypothesis is that the experimental treatment is more effective than the control treatment and -- or the other way, theoretically. But we're hoping that the experimental is going to be more effective. That's the clinical hypothesis.
So, when do we do a superiority trial is when we want to find that the new medication is better than placebo, or better than treatment, as usual. The statistical hypothesis, in more technical terms -- the null hypothesis is that the experimental is equal to the control and the alternative hypothesis is that the experimental is different from the control.
So, again, we allow it either way. And we expect, or hope, to reject the null hypothesis in favor of the alternative. We're hoping that the new medication is going to be better than the old or than the placebo. So, here's a -- kind of a illustration of what we're talking about.
